现在小孩都学什么编程软件
-
目前,小孩学习编程的软件有很多选择。以下是一些主流的编程软件,适合小孩学习和入门。
-
Scratch:Scratch是由麻省理工学院媒体实验室开发的可视化编程语言,它使用代码积木块的方式进行编程。小孩可以使用Scratch创作动画、游戏和交互式故事,通过拖拽和组合代码块来实现想法和创意。
-
Blockly:Blockly是谷歌开发的可视化编程工具,它基于积木块的编程方式,可以将编程概念可视化地呈现给小孩。Blockly可以与多种编程语言结合使用,例如JavaScript、Python等,通过这种方式,小孩可以学习编程的核心概念和逻辑思维。
-
Code.org:Code.org是一个教育组织,致力于推广编程教育。他们开发了一系列适合小孩学习的在线编程课程。Code.org提供了丰富的资源和教学工具,帮助小孩学习编程的基础知识和技能。
-
Python:Python是一种易于学习的编程语言,适合小孩入门学习。小孩可以使用Python编写简单的程序,包括游戏、小工具等。Python有很多编程环境和开发工具,例如Mu、PyCharm等,可以辅助小孩学习和实践。
-
Swift Playgrounds:Swift Playgrounds是苹果公司为iPad开发的编程学习工具。它使用Swift编程语言,小孩可以通过编写代码来控制角色、解决谜题和创造游戏。Swift Playgrounds有逐步引导的教学课程,让小孩能够循序渐进地学习编程。
除了以上提到的编程软件,还有许多其他的工具和平台可以供小孩学习编程,例如Micro:bit、Arduino等。总的来说,小孩学习编程软件的选择应该根据他们的年龄、兴趣以及学习需求来确定。编程软件的目标是帮助小孩培养编程思维和解决问题的能力,并且通过创造和实践来激发他们的创造力和想象力。
1年前 -
-
如今,许多小孩开始学习编程,以提前接触和理解计算机科学的基本概念和技能。这也促使了许多编程软件的出现,专门为小孩提供编程学习的平台。以下是一些目前大受小孩喜爱的编程软件:
-
Scratch:Scratch是MIT媒体实验室开发的一款非常受欢迎的编程软件。它采用块式编程方式,通过将图形化的编程块进行拖拽和组合,使学生能够轻松创建自己的动画、游戏和其他交互式项目。
-
Code.org:Code.org提供了一系列的在线编程课程,旨在通过有趣的任务和项目,教授儿童编程的基本概念。它的编程软件包括Blockly、App Lab和Game Lab等工具,适用于不同年龄段的学生。
-
Tynker:Tynker是另一个广受欢迎的编程软件,专为小孩设计。它采用了类似于Scratch的可视化编程界面,让学生能够创建自己的游戏、动画和应用程序,并通过游戏化的学习方式,激发他们的兴趣和创造力。
-
LEGO Mindstorms:LEGO Mindstorms是一套结合乐高积木和编程的教育套装,旨在帮助小孩学习机器人编程。该套装包含编程软件,使儿童能够使用可视化编程工具来控制和编程乐高机器人。
-
Python:Python是一种通用的编程语言,也逐渐成为小孩学习编程的首选语言之一。许多在线学习平台提供了针对小孩的Python编程课程和软件,提供了一个简单易懂的环境,供他们学习Python编程的基本概念和技巧。
总结来说,目前小孩学习编程的选择非常丰富,从使用图形化编程软件如Scratch和Tynker开始,到逐渐过渡到使用专业编程语言如Python等,他们可以根据自己的兴趣和能力选择适合自己的编程软件进行学习。这些编程软件通过有趣的项目和任务,让儿童在动手实践中学习编程概念和技能,激发他们的创造力和逻辑思维能力。
1年前 -
-
现在的孩子在学习编程方面有很多选择,以下是一些常见的编程软件和平台:
-
Scratch:Scratch是由麻省理工学院媒体实验室开发的图形化编程语言。它的特点是简单易学,适合初学者。用户可以通过拖拽积木块来创建程序,无需编写代码。Scratch适用于6岁及以上年龄段的孩子。
-
Blockly:Blockly是一个开源的图形化编程语言。它提供了类似积木块的界面,用户可以拖拽块来构建程序。Blockly可以与各种其他编程语言和平台进行集成,例如Python、Javascript等。Blockly适合8岁及以上年龄段的孩子。
-
Python:Python是一种非常流行的编程语言,也是学习编程的入门语言之一。Python语法简单、易读,适合初学者。孩子们可以使用Python来编写简单的游戏、网页等程序。对于较年长的孩子来说,Python是一个很好的进阶选择。
-
Minecraft: Education Edition:Minecraft是一款非常受欢迎的沙盒游戏,Minecraft: Education Edition是专门为学校和教育机构设计的版本。它提供了一种以游戏为基础的学习编程的方式,孩子们可以通过创建和修改游戏中的世界来学习编程概念和逻辑。
-
Code.org:Code.org是一个非营利组织,旨在推广计算机科学教育。他们提供了一系列免费的在线编程课程和工具,例如学习Scratch、Blockly和Python等。Code.org的课程设计简单易懂,适合各个年龄段的孩子。
总结起来,孩子们可以通过使用图形化编程软件(如Scratch和Blockly)来学习编程基础,然后逐渐转向使用文本编程语言(如Python)来进一步提升编程技能。此外,一些以游戏为基础的学习平台(如Minecraft: Education Edition)也可以帮助孩子们学习编程。无论选择哪种编程软件或平台,都需要根据孩子的年龄和兴趣来选择合适的课程和活动。同时,为了获得更好的学习体验,建议孩子们参加编程俱乐部、夏令营等活动,与其他学习者一起学习和交流。
1年前 -